THE capital city of Dhaka needs a beautification programme. Such a programme taken by the last government was limited to plantation of trees and decorating the median of the main roads. The capital city is the place which can be said a mirror of a country. It shows the world how a country looks like and how far it is developed. A tourist leaves a country taking the impression of its capital.
Whatever beauty Dhaka has had, it has eclipsed by its increasing population pressure and traffic jams. We feel this when Dhaka is left alone during Eid vacations.
To revive the city's beauty, it is necessary to take a fresh plan. It is necessary to rebuild the city and decentralise activities to ease its population pressure. Decentralisation would encourage the people to leave the capital city as well as discourage others from pushing to Dhaka. All should be encouraged to beautify the city as it is not a job only for the government alone. From business community to the common people, everyone has a responsibility in making our capital city beautiful and attractive.
